Slam   /slæm/   Listen
Slam

noun
1.
Winning all or all but one of the tricks in bridge.  Synonym: sweep.
2.
The noise made by the forceful impact of two objects.
3.
A forceful impact that makes a loud noise.
4.
An aggressive remark directed at a person like a missile and intended to have a telling effect.  Synonyms: barb, dig, gibe, jibe, shaft, shot.  "She threw shafts of sarcasm" , "She takes a dig at me every chance she gets"
verb
(past & past part. slammed; pres. part. slamming)
1.
Close violently.  Synonym: bang.
2.
Strike violently.  Synonym: bang.
3.
Dance the slam dance.  Synonyms: mosh, slam dance, thrash.
4.
Throw violently.  Synonym: flap down.
